To provide you with the best experience, cookies are used on this site.  Learn more

Allow cookies
Willkommen German Flag
Welkom Holland Flag
Bienvenue France Flag
Benvenuti Italian Flag
Bienvenidos Spanish Flag
Japanese Flag

Film & Theatre Events in Richmond upon Thames

Searching for something...
  • Accommodation
  • Things to Do
  • What's On
  • Food & Drink
  • Shopping
Accommodation Search
Type:
Area:
Keyword:
Things to Do Search
Type:
Area:
Keyword:
What's On Search
Dates
Type:
Area:
Keyword:
Food & Drink Search
Type:
Area:
Keyword:
Shopping Search
Type:
Area:
Keyword:

What's on...

Number of results: 86

, currently showing 1 to 20.

Ongoing Events

  1. Address

    The Barn Church, 41 Atwood Avenue, Kew, London, TW9 4HF

    Kew

    Dates

    From:
    27 Dec 2025Open 15:00 - 15:45

    Magical music, festive frolics, sparkles and spices, oh my! Grab your family, harness up your fastest reindeer and meet us at a Bach to Baby concert for the perfect prelude to the holiday season!

    £18 per adult, up to 2 kids go free! Check our…

    Add Bach to Baby Christmas Family Concert in Kew to your Itinerary

  2. Address

    Richmond Theatre, The Green, Richmond, London, TW9 1QJ

    Telephone

    0333 009 6690

    Richmond

    Dates

    From:
    2 Jan 2026Open 13:00 -

    You shall go to the ball in Christmas 2025 with the spectacular family pantomime, Cinderella!

    Add Cinderella (Pantomime) - Relaxed Performance to your Itinerary

  3. Address

    Hampton Hill Theatre, 90 High Street, Hampton Hill, London, TW12 1NZ

    Telephone

    020 8410 4546

    Hampton Hill

    Dates

    From:
    3 Jan 2026Open 10:00 - 12:00
    From:
    7 Feb 2026Open 10:00 - 12:00
    From:
    7 Mar 2026Open 10:00 - 12:00
    From:
    4 Apr 2026Open 10:00 - 12:00
    From:
    2 May 2026Open 10:00 - 12:00
    From:
    6 June 2026Open 10:00 - 12:00
    From:
    11 July 2026Open 10:00 - 12:00
    From:
    5 Sept 2026Open 10:00 - 12:00
    From:
    3 Oct 2026Open 10:00 - 12:00
    From:
    7 Nov 2026Open 10:00 - 12:00
    From:
    5 Dec 2026Open 10:00 - 12:00

    Come and visit your local theatre.

    Add Hampton Hill Open Morning to your Itinerary

  4. Address

    Hampton HIll Theatre, Hampton Hill, London, TW12 1NZ

    Telephone

    020 8408 0245

    Hampton Hill

    Dates

    From:
    6 Jan 2026Open 16:45 - 19:15

    Join us on the yellow brick road for our Spring Term production - The Wizard Of Oz.

    Whether your child is new to musical theatre or already has stage experience, everyone is welcome — and will be part of the final production at Hampton Hill Theatre…

    Add The Wizard Of Oz | Spring Term to your Itinerary

  5. Address

    Hampton Hill Theatre, 90 High Street, Hampton Hill, London, TW12 1NZ

    Telephone

    0208 410 4546

    Hampton Hill

    Dates

    From:
    8 Jan 2026to10 Jan 2026

    Get ready for a truly fantasmagorical adventure as the Step On Stage Performing Arts team bring the beloved family musical Chitty Chitty Bang Bang to life this January at Hampton Hill Theatre!

    Join Caractacus Potts, his children Jeremy and Jemima,…

    Add Chitty Chitty Bang Bang to your Itinerary

  6. Address

    The Exchange, 75 London Road, Twickenham, London, TW1 1BE

    Telephone

    020 8894 2254

    Twickenham

    Dates

    From:
    13 Jan 2026Open 20:00 - 21:45

    'Hard Truths' feels like quintessential Mike Leigh: intimate, humane and quietly devastating. Through textured performances and unvarnished dialogue, the film peels back layers of everyday life with its complexities, frustrations and sometimes…

    Add Richmond Film Society - Screening of 'Hard Truths' (UK) to your Itinerary

  7. Address

    OSO Arts Centre, 49 Station Road, Barnes, London, SW13 0LF

    Telephone

    020 8876 9885

    Barnes

    Dates

    From:
    14 Jan 2026Open 19:30 - 21:30

    Join us for a fun variety night of 'snippets' of next season's shows, your chance to mingle with our performers and hear first-hand about their productions and future projects, as well as meeting other members.

    You will be welcomed with a…

    Add OSO Spring 2026 Season Launch | Members Event to your Itinerary

  8. Address

    OSO Arts Centre, Barnes, London, SW13 0LF

    Telephone

    02088769885

    Barnes

    Dates

    From:
    15 Jan 2026to18 Jan 2026

    … or could it?

    It Couldn’t Happen Here is set after an election won by the Britons First Party, whose leader Max Moore becomes Prime Minister.

    The King tries to hold back the authoritarian tide. Can Moore bypass Parliament, sideline the courts,…

    Add It Couldn't Happen Here to your Itinerary

  9. Address

    Hampton Hill Theatre, 90 High Street, Hampton Hill, London, TW12 1NZ

    Telephone

    0208 410 4546

    Hampton Hill

    Dates

    From:
    20 Jan 2026to24 Jan 2026Open 19:45 -

    Exams are over. The bin bags are piling up. Four flatmates face the end of university—and the start of the rest of their lives. As the world outside threatens to pull them in every direction, they're clinging to each other, cheap beer, and one last…

    Add BOYS to your Itinerary

  10. Address

    The OSO Arts Centre, Old Sorting Office, 49 Station Road, Barnes, London, SW13 0LF

    Telephone

    020 8876 9885

    49 Station Road, Barnes

    Dates

    From:
    20 Jan 2026Open 19:30 -

    Join singer Sofia Kirwan-Baez, pianist Alex Norton, and violist Maggie Lamelas on an exhilarating musical journey across South America. This diverse program highlights the rich blend of folk, classical, and pop traditions that make the region’s…

    Add Sofia Kirwan-Baez: South American Odyssey to your Itinerary

  11. Address

    The Exchange, 75 London Road, Twickenham, London, TW1 1BE

    Telephone

    07976981960

    Twickenham

    Dates

    From:
    22 Jan 2026Open 19:00 -

    Hamlet
    by William Shakespeare
    directed by Robert Hastie

    Olivier Award-winner Hiran Abeysekera (Life of Pi) is Hamlet in this fearless, contemporary take on Shakespeare’s famous tragedy.

    Trapped between duty and doubt, surrounded by power and…

    Add NT Live: Hamlet to your Itinerary

  12. Address

    The Exchange, 75 London Road, Twickenham, London, TW1 1BE

    Twickenham

    Dates

    From:
    22 Jan 2026Open 14:00 -

    Hamlet
    by William Shakespeare
    directed by Robert Hastie

    Olivier Award-winner Hiran Abeysekera (Life of Pi) is Hamlet in this fearless, contemporary take on Shakespeare’s famous tragedy.

    Trapped between duty and doubt, surrounded by power and…

    Add NT Live: Hamlet (Captioned Screening) to your Itinerary

  13. Address

    Hampton Hill Theatre, 90 High Street, Hampton Hill, Hampton, TW12 1NZ

    Telephone

    07818054536

    Hampton Hill

    Dates

    From:
    25 Jan 2026Open 18:30 - 20:45

    A moving, heartfelt musical tribute to the legendary Barry Manilow, performed by Dave Roberts.
    With passion, sincerity, and deep respect for Manilow's enduring legacy, Dave brings the music to life in a performance that celebrates the songs that…

    Add Manilow & Me - A Night Of Music & Memories to your Itinerary

  14. Address

    Hampton Hill Theatre, 90 High Street, Teddington, London, TW12 1NZ

    Telephone

    0208 410 4546

    Teddington

    Dates

    From:
    25 Jan 2026Open 18:30 -

    A moving, heartfelt musical tribute to the legendary Barry Manilow, performed by Dave Roberts. 

    With passion, sincerity, and deep respect for Manilow’s enduring legacy, Dave brings the music to life in a performance that celebrates the songs that…

    Add Manilow and Me to your Itinerary

  15. Address

    The Exchange, 75 London Road, Twickenham, London, TW1 1BE

    Telephone

    020 8894 2254

    Twickenham

    Dates

    From:
    27 Jan 2026Open 20:00 - 22:30

    Sohee, a talented and ebullient student, is given an exploitative internship at a call centre. When the grim realities of the toxic workplace lead to tragic consequences, an investigation is launched to ascertain who, if anyone, is responsible. A…

    Add Richmond Film Society - Screening of 'Next Sohee' (South Korea) to your Itinerary

  16. Address

    OSO Arts Centre, 49 Station Road, Barnes, London, SW13 0LF

    Telephone

    020 8876 9885

    Barnes

    Dates

    From:
    28 Jan 2026to31 Jan 2026Various Opening Times

    Beneath the unforgiving sun of Depression-era Northern California, two drifters chase a fragile dream. Childhood friends George Milton (Patrick Shearer), quick-witted and fiercely protective, and Lennie Small (Karack Osborn), a man of immense…

    Add Of Mice and Men to your Itinerary

  17. Address

    Richmond Theatre, Richmond, London, TW9 1QJ

    Richmond

    Dates

    From:
    29 Jan 2026to30 Jan 2026Open 19:30 -

    Lose yourself in the magic of classical ballet this new year.

    Swan Lake is arguably the world’s most popular ballet, and a timeless tale. Prince Siegfried falls in love with Odette, Queen of the Swans, only to be tricked into betraying her by the…

    Add Swan Lake to your Itinerary

  18. Address

    Orange Tree Theatre, 1 Clarence Street, Richmond, London, TW9 2SA

    Telephone

    020 8940 3633

    Richmond

    Dates

    From:
    31 Jan 2026to7 Mar 2026

    He’s a vampire. He sucks the life out of people because his own life bores him so much.

    A plague rages across Europe. On a remote island, former actress Alice (Lisa Dillon) and army Captain Edgar (Will Keen) are quarantined together – locked in a…

    Add Dance of Death to your Itinerary

  19. The Nutcracker

    Address

    Richmond Theatre, Richmond, London, TW9 1QJ

    Richmond

    Dates

    From:
    31 Jan 2026Open 14:30 -

    Add The Nutcracker to your Itinerary

  20. Address

    Richmond Theatre, The Green, Richmond, London, TW9 1QJ

    Telephone

    0333 009 6690

    Richmond

    Dates

    From:
    1 Feb 2026Open 12:30 -

    When Danny and Dino’s favourite rock band are playing their last ever concert, they go on a quest to get the last two tickets. But with a villainous band manager lurking, nothing goes to plan. Will the band perform? Will Danny rock out? Or will…

    Add The Dinosaur That Pooped to your Itinerary

Stay Updated and Follow Us